What Exactly Are AI Prompt Packs?
At its core, an AI prompt pack is a curated collection of specialized instructions designed to get specific, high-quality outputs from AI models. Think of it like a recipe book, but for AI. Instead of just asking ChatGPT to “write an email,” a prompt pack offers a sequence of refined prompts to generate a compelling sales email, complete with subject lines, calls to action, and follow-up sequences, all tailored to a specific industry.
These bundles can range from text-based prompts for content creation, marketing, or coding, to visual prompts for generating stunning images with tools like Midjourney or Stable Diffusion. They solve a very real problem: getting consistent, professional, and efficient results from AI without endless trial and error.

Your Roadmap to Crafting & Selling Profitable AI Prompt Packs
Ready to turn your AI interactions into real income? Here’s how to get started:
-
Identify Your Niche & Problem
Don’t try to serve everyone. Think about specific industries (e.g., real estate, coaching, e-commerce), roles (e.g., social media managers, copywriters, graphic designers), or creative outputs (e.g., fantasy character art, unique logo ideas). What specific pain points can your prompts solve? For example, “Midjourney prompts for children’s book illustrators” or “ChatGPT prompts for creating LinkedIn content.”
-
Develop & Optimize Your Prompts
This is where your AI “whispering” skills come in. Experiment, refine, and test your prompts extensively. Create a sequence of prompts that leads to consistently excellent results. Aim for depth and comprehensiveness within your chosen niche. Your goal is to create prompts that produce significantly better results than generic queries.
-
Package Your Product Beautifully
Your prompt pack needs to be easy to use and visually appealing. You can deliver it as a well-formatted PDF, a Notion template, or even a simple document. Include clear instructions, examples of outputs, and tips for customization. Use tools like Canva to design an attractive cover and internal layout.
-
Choose Your Selling Platform
Platforms like Gumroad, Etsy, or Payhip are fantastic for selling digital products. They handle payments, delivery, and often have built-in audience features. Gumroad is particularly popular for its simplicity and creator-friendly fees. You can even create a simple landing page on your own website using tools like WordPress.
-
Launch & Market Strategically
Don’t just build it and expect them to come. Share your product on social media, in relevant online communities (Reddit, Discord servers, Facebook groups for your niche), and consider running targeted ads. Offer a free sample prompt or a low-cost “taster” pack to build interest. Showcase the incredible results your prompts can achieve.
-
Gather Feedback & Iterate
Once you start selling, actively seek feedback. What do your customers love? What could be improved? Regularly update your prompt packs to reflect new AI capabilities or user needs. This builds loyalty and justifies higher pricing over time.

Common Pitfalls to Sidestep
While the opportunity is immense, avoid these mistakes:
- Selling Generic Prompts: Your prompts must offer a distinct advantage over what someone could easily type into a free AI tool. Focus on unique value.
- Poor Presentation: A fantastic product needs fantastic packaging. Sloppy formatting or a confusing structure will deter buyers.
- Ignoring Your Niche: If you’re selling “AI prompts for everyone,” you’re selling to no one. Be laser-focused on a specific audience and their problems.
- Set-It-And-Forget-It Mentality (Too Soon): While it’s passive income, initial marketing and occasional updates are crucial for sustained growth.
